Exposure to secondhand smoke raises the risks of lung cancer, breast cancer, pet cancer, heart disease, asthma, emphysema and more
Exposure to secondhand smoke dramatically increases the risks of lung cancer, breast cancer, pet cancer, heart disease, asthma and emphysema. Adults exposed to secondhand smoke as children are more likely to develop emphysema by late middle age. Learn how to put a stop to your neighbor’s second hand smoke.
